parsley/config/routes.rb

30 lines
576 B
Ruby
Raw Normal View History

2016-01-12 18:43:00 -06:00
Rails.application.routes.draw do
2016-01-18 19:41:26 -06:00
resources :recipes do
member do
get 'scale/:factor', action: :scale, as: :scale
end
end
2016-01-14 18:56:45 -06:00
resources :ingredients, except: [:show] do
2016-01-14 15:22:15 -06:00
collection do
constraints format: 'json' do
get :search
get :prefetch
2016-01-18 12:58:54 -06:00
get :convert
2016-01-24 19:06:26 -06:00
get :usda_food_search
2016-01-14 15:22:15 -06:00
end
end
end
2016-01-12 18:43:00 -06:00
resource :user, only: [:new, :create, :edit, :update]
get '/login' => 'users#login', as: :login
post '/login' => 'users#verify_login'
get '/logout' => 'users#logout', as: :logout
2016-01-12 18:43:00 -06:00
root 'recipes#index'
end